Definitions

  • the invention relates to a lamp, lighting system or the like, comprising a U-shaped housing part with an attachable lid for receiving the electrical components for a light source, wherein the housing part directly or indirectly on a ceiling or a wall can be fixed, and the free leg ends to the inside the housing part are bent to form adhesive strip surfaces for sealing strips against which the lid longitudinal edges for sealing closure of the lid can be pressed.
  • the light band system comprises a kind of rod-shaped housing part, which consists of a U-shaped housing part with attached lid.
  • the lighting strip system can be fastened directly to the ceiling surface, whereby suspended constructions are also common, so that the lighting system is suspended from the ceiling.
  • the housing area is sealed, so that dust and / or water particles can not penetrate into the interior of the housing.
  • mounting rails which are equipped with sealing tapes, which are glued by hand on the shaped leg end portions of the housing part.
  • the housing part is formed with its leg ends in such a way that for this purpose special adhesive strip surfaces are present, onto which then the sealing strip is pressed.
  • this work of applying the sealing tapes designed with back adhesive surface very labor-intensive, because exactly the adhesive strip surfaces are to be adhered to in this way to achieve the sealing closure with the lid longitudinal edges.
  • an exact application of the sealing tape to the adhesive strip surfaces is not achieved, then it happens that one or the other mounting rail does not have the appropriate sealing requirements.
  • document AT 413 238 B shows a lamp with a housing part and an attachable lid, the free leg ends of the lid are bent to the inside of the housing part and form adhesive strip surfaces for sealing strips which are pressed against the lid longitudinal edges for a tight closure of the lid.
  • the object of the invention is based on such a support rail for a lighting system of fluorescent tubes continue to form that is better designed on the one hand in terms of sealing requirement, and on the other hand, the attachment of the sealant designed much easier.
  • the free leg end of the lid longitudinal edges are bent or formed inwardly such that they each form an inwardly facing edge of the adhesive strip area partially open channel in which an elastomeric sealing tape or a cord can be pressed, which pressed in the mounted state of the lid on the inwardly curved rounded edge of the adhesive strip surface.
  • the inflection of a partially open channel in the region of the leg ends in conjunction with a rubberized sealing strip or a string brings significant advantages in the determination of the sealant, namely the fact that the sealing strip is reduced due to its elongation in cross-section, so that an easy insertion into the Channel is given. With this design, the assembly times for attaching the sealant are significantly reduced.
  • a partial region of the elastomeric sealing strip protrudes in the region of the channel openings, which in the mounted state of the cover presses against the inwardly curved rounded edge of the adhesive strip surface. Due to this arrangement, a fixedly fixed position of the sealant is provided at the leg ends, so that even with exactly mounted cover over the length of the support rail a sealing contact of the lid is achieved.
  • the sealing tape or the cord has a circular cross-section, so that a compressed, pressed position over the length of the mounting rail is achieved.
  • the invention proposes that the free leg ends of the lid longitudinal edges are bent after the molded channel so that they form a parallel contact area with the correspondingly shaped leg ends of the housing part. This training ensures in particular a dimensionally stable and accurate sealing system of the partially opened channel at the leg ends of the housing part.
  • the free leg ends of the housing part are bent or formed inwardly such that they each form a partially open channel in which an elastomeric sealing strip can be pressed, which pressed in the assembled state of the lid on an inwardly curved rounded edge on the lid, the same effect is achieved.
  • the sealing tape is arranged in the housing part instead of in the lid.
  • the single figure shows in particular a support rail 1 in cross section, which is intended for a lighting system of fluorescent tubes, not shown.
  • the support rail 1 in this case comprises a U-shaped housing part 2, with an attachable cover 3, wherein in the inner region of the housing part 2 corresponding to the likewise not shown electrical components for the fluorescent tubes are arranged.
  • At the ends are still brackets, also not illustrated, arranged for the fluorescent tubes that protrude through the lid 3, between which then the fluorescent tube or the fluorescent tubes are clamped.
  • Corresponding support points 4 are provided in the bottom region of the housing part 2 for this purpose.
  • the free leg ends 5 and 6 are bent to the inside of the housing part 2, to form adhesive strip surfaces 7 and 8 against the lid longitudinal edges 9 and 10 for sealing closure of the support rail 1 can be pressed.
  • the sealing strip 17 and 18 has a circular cross-section, wherein a portion of the circular surface of the partially open channel 15 and 16 protrudes, and this in particular with the rounded edge 19 and 20 of the adhesive strip surface 7 and 8 comes into contact when the lid 3 is mounted on the housing part 2.
  • the invention proposes that the free leg ends 11 and 12 of the lid longitudinal edges 9 and 10 following the molded channel 15 and 16 are bent such that they form a parallel contact area 21 and 22 with the correspondingly shaped leg ends 5 and 6 of the housing part 2.
  • the sealing tape is stretched, so that it can be easily pressed into the partially opened channel 15 and 16. If the elongation is removed, then the sealing strip 17 or 18 with its circular cross-section automatically pulls itself into the open circular shape, as can be seen in the figure.
  • the channels 15 and 16 have a slight overhang 23 and 24 in the upper area. In a too tight seat is thus the possibility that the elastomeric material can migrate into this area, so that a corresponding interference fit is achieved even under thermal stress.
  • the free leg ends 25 and 26 of the housing part 2 may be formed according to how the lid 3 to 17 and 18 to arrange sealing strips.
  • the leg ends 25 and 26 are bent or formed inwardly, that they each form a partially open channel, as described in cover 3, in which an elastomeric sealing strip 17 and 18 can be pressed.
  • an elastomeric sealing strip 17 and 18 can be pressed.
  • the lid 3 In the assembled state of the lid 3 then pressed inwardly curved rounded edge on the cover 3 on the respective sealing strip 17 and 18. This leads to the same technical effect as in the described embodiment of the sealing strip 17 and 18 on the lid. 3
